#75fbd6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#75fbd6 is composed of 45.9% red, 98.4%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 14.7%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 163.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 72.2%. #75fbd6 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ffff with #00f7ad.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#75fbd6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000f0b is the darkest color, while #fafff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#75fbd6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b9b9 is the less saturated color, while #75fbd6 is the most saturated one.
